4. Paper the Extent of Damages

Keep in mind of all the damage inflicted by the burst pipe. You can jot down notes, take pictures, and also collect videos. This is a great method to offer proof to gather claims on your house insurance policy protection. With documentation, you can likewise obtain a clear photo of the degree of the damage.

5. Remove Water ASAP

You must get rid of excess water asap. Must there be a huge quantity of standing water, you may need a water pump for removal. You can rent this tools if you do not own one. If it's late during the night, the convention container method additionally works. Usage a number of jugs and manual work to take it out. When minimal water is left, you can absorb the rest with old shirts or towels. You may additionally need to eliminate damaged products like carpets and rugs.

Keep bottles of water handy. Tidy water might be difficult to find by during really bad problems as well as the worst thing you can do is suffer from dehydration due to the fact that you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of a minimum of one gallon for every individual each day that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the bathtub.
You'll need extra water for washing and purging the toilets. When the power is out, your water pump will not run, so best fill your tub, water containers and jugs with water. If you have little kids in the house, take safety measures by covering deep containers and keeping youngsters far from the restroom unless needed.
